Mirror shine corrections & coatings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Mirror shine corrections & coatings in the United States is $85,671.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$41. Salaries at Mirror shine corrections & coatings typically range from $75,425 to $96,734 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Oklahoma City?

Understanding the cost of living near Oklahoma City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Mirror shine corrections & coatings.
Oklahoma City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 85.4 (14.6% less expensive than US average; 1.9% less than OK average). State capital, growing, affordable housing. EMBARK bus/streetcar.
